Handmade pottery piece fired to cone 6 with food safe glazes in painterly fashion. This piece was made by me, Curtis Fontaine, an apprentice of Toshiko Takaezu for two years. Most of my work is inspired by time with Toshiko and her spirit towards being an artist. At www.CurtisFontaine.com one can see more of my work. This piece is part of a series of my first cone 6 venture. With lots of experience making these glazes I am finally able to create and combine for new finishes. Unsigned. But can come with signed hand-painted card on request. This multicolor Vermont state ornament is 4.5 in. tall.
